The Role of Software in Modern Society
Software development has become the backbone of modern society, shaping how we communicate, work, and solve complex problems. From mobile apps to enterprise systems, software powers industries like healthcare, finance, and education. Emerging technologies such as artificial intelligence and blockchain are redefining possibilities, while cybersecurity remains a critical concern as digital threats evolve. The integration of agile methodology ensures teams can adapt to changing demands, maintaining efficiency in fast-paced environments.

The Importance of Software Security
Cybersecurity is a non-negotiable aspect of software development, as vulnerabilities can lead to data breaches and financial losses. Developers must integrate security protocols from the design phase, leveraging emerging technologies like machine learning to detect threats. Cloud computing environments require encryption and access controls, while agile methodology ensures rapid response to security patches. Prioritizing cybersecurity not only protects users but also builds trust in software solutions.

Software Development in Different Industries
Software development impacts diverse sectors, from healthcare’s telemedicine platforms to finance’s blockchain-based transactions. In manufacturing, IoT-enabled systems optimize production, while cloud computing supports remote work in education. Cybersecurity is a universal priority, with industries adopting tailored solutions to protect sensitive data. Agile methodology ensures adaptability, allowing businesses to integrate emerging technologies like AR/VR for training and customer engagement. As software evolves, its role in driving industry transformation will only grow stronger.
